Unomi - setting up?

Hi guys,

I’m looking to try UNOMI, but have encountered some issues I hope you'll be able to help me resolve.

Following the ‘5 minute quick start’ from http://unomi.incubator.apache.org/ , I’m unable to access http://localhost:8181/context.js; I keep on getting Bad Request (HTTP 400).
In Logs:
2017-03-07 12:48:51,639 | ERROR | 60 - /context.js | ContextServlet                   | 213 - org.apache.unomi.wab - 1.2.0.incubating-SNAPSHOT | Couldn't find cookieProfileId, sessionId or personaId in incoming request! Stopped processing request. See debug level for more information

URLs such as https://localhost:9443/cxs/cluster, https://localhost:9443/cxs and https://localhost:8181/cxs are accessible.

Hello Kreso, 

Thanks for trying Unomi. 

The context.js requires a sessionId parameter, so you can try something like : 

http://localhost:8080/context.js?sessionId=1234 <http://localhost:8080/context.js?sessionId=1234>

The sessionId may be any string, you just need to keep it consistent to properly “track” a session.
